Speaking of Elder Sister, she was also a woman with a tragic fate. She became a widow at a young age and had to raise her three children on her own, leading a tough life.
Elder Sister was an exceedingly diligent and traditionally conservative person. When she was younger, many people advised her to remarry, but she would say, "A woman should not serve two husbands," insisting on remaining faithful to her late husband. She rejected all matchmakers who came knocking and even drove them out of the house. Any man who harbored those intentions and harassed her was met with her chasing them off with a knife.
Therefore, Elder Sister had quite a reputation for her chastity and righteousness in the local area, and people often praised her.
